Sgt Air Observer RAAF Charles William Harris was one of the first two Australian airman killed in WWII. His crew volunteered to go on a secret mission to rescue the family of French General Charles De Gaulle when their Walrus aircraft crashed due to fog or German forces. Died at age 32.

3388 Private (Pte) John Stuart Dyce, 56th Battalion, of Appin, NSW. A farmer prior to enlistment, he embarked with the 9th Reinforcements from Sydney aboard HMAT Anchises on 24 January 1917. Later transferring to the 36th Battalion, he was killed in action at Passchendaele, Belgium on 17 October 1917, aged 26.
